Job Description
- Planning, co-ordinating and managing the delivery of Corporate Tax compliance (Tax Computations and Returns, Quarterly Tax Payments and Tax Enquiries) for UK Companies within the group.
- Planning, co-ordinating and managing quarterly, semi-annual and annual tax consolidated accounting for IFRS results reporting.
- Planning, co-ordinating and managing annual tax reporting for UK standalone financial statements.
- Monitoring tax compliance (Tax Returns and Tax Payments) for Non UK Companies within the EMEA-CIS region.
- Supporting businesses with the preparation of the Transfer Pricing documentation for each UK company and ensuring the documentation is up-to-date. This includes coordination of information for the purposes of country by country reporting to head office.
- Coordinating the corporate tax processes to support compliance against the requirements for Senior Accounting Officer for the UK companies within scope.
- Preparation of the UK companies CFC reporting requirements.
- Reviewing and implementing the technical reporting requirements under the corporate interest restriction provisions and other legislative changes as announced as part of the Base Erosion and Profit Shirting measures.
- Managing external relationships with the HMRC corporate tax compliance team, the companies' tax advisers and their auditors.
- Supporting the Senior Corporate Tax Specialist with the provision of UK corporate tax advisory services, including international tax related matters, to our businesses wherever based.
- Preparing tax advice and tax research on Group Restructuring projects including the acquisition of new, and disposal of existing, investments across the EMEA-CIS region.
- Providing assistance and support for non-UK Tax Audits.
- Support the Senior Corporate Tax Specialist with the implementation of an updated corporate tax governance framework including the delivery of process improvement initiates for the internal controls, assurance and audit aspects of the tax risk framework.
